First, let me start off by saying my experiences at this course seem to be different each time I come out to play here. Some are good, some are just awful, and I tell myself I will not return ever again. I have to be honest though, I really like this track, it is challenging and keeps me on my toes. I have to utilize course management each time I play here which is also helping me to become a better player. Granted it will take me a lifetime time or two to get a handle of this particular game. I'm sure there are many of you that will understand my pain! Today was a better experience than I am accustomed to since I actually started before my tee time and didn't have to wait for anyone in front of me during my entire round which normally is not the case at this course. The snowbirds are gone though so that helps immensely.Some pros and cons.Pros:Convenient location, easy access with plenty of parking.The staff here in the pro shop are excellent, thank you Stephanie!The golf carts are new with GPS, very nice ride!The practice areas here are phenomenal, huge putting green with lots of room to make those extremely long putts. Driving range is awesome and very wide to accommodate several golfers. The chipping green is good size to work on your short game with a sand trap to utilize as well.You are not forced to play in a foursome. Some courses love to do this, which I'm ok with, but I'd rather see it as a choice and not a requirement if it's not a busy day. The bar area is nice to have a sandwich or a slice of pizza before or during your round as well as a beverage after your round.There is also a beverage cart and saw it several times throughout the round so there is no reason to go thirsty during the day.Cons:There is no water fountains or coolers of cold water on the front 9 and back 9 to rehydrate. It would be handy during the hot months that we must endure here in this Florida heat.The course needs water but many of the courses in the area do as well and on a few of the holes the sprinklers were on while we were playing so they are working on that. There are areas of the course that have thin lies, just dirt and very little grass. Tee boxes have very little grass or lots of dirt.The bathrooms on the course are in bad shape, avoid them!
